Getting there and getting around

The accessibility of Oeschseite and the surrounding Bernese Alps is one of its strongest appeals. The Bernese Oberland is well-connected by rail and road, with reliable public transport that makes day trips simple without needing a car. A typical route might involve a train to a nearby hub like Spiez or Zweisimmen, followed by a connecting bus or a short taxi ride to your Dome Dome Accommodation. If you’re staying farther out in the Obersimmental-Saanen area, you may opt for a rental car to maximize flexibility, especially if your group includes multiple active itineraries in a single day.

A lot of visitors prioritize eco-friendly transport and opt for trains, buses, trekking, and bike rentals to minimize their footprint while still soaking in the alpine air. Whatever your preferred mode, plan extra time for mountain road delays, weather changes, and the occasional scenic detour—the detours often become the best stories.

Tips for a balanced, fun-filled trip

  • Pack layers: mountain weather shifts quickly, so bring base layers, a warm mid-layer, and a windproof shell. A compact trekking rain jacket can save a trip when clouds roll in unexpectedly.
  • Balance high-energy days with downtime: alternate a strenuous hike with a lakeside picnic or a slow morning at your Dome Dome Accommodation to recharge before the evening’s plans.
  • Hydration and snacks matter: carry lightweight water and energy bars on longer routes; alpine towns have excellent options for a mid-hike snack but you’ll want to be prepared for longer treks.
  • Respect nature and local customs: stay on marked paths, dispose of waste properly, and support local businesses to preserve the pristine environment you’re enjoying.
  • Safety first: tell someone your itinerary, carry a small first-aid kit, and be mindful of weather advisories, especially during shoulder seasons when conditions can be unpredictable.
